目的探讨早期微量喂养及非营养性吸吮对早产儿喂养不耐受的的疗效及作用机制。方法将53例喂养不耐受的早产儿随机分为治疗组25例,给予早期微量喂养及非营养性吸吮;对照组28例,给予常规喂养。结果治疗组患儿在恢复至出生体质量时间、达全量肠内营养时间均较对照组短,而血总胆红素水平较对照组低,差异均有统计学意义。治疗组无一例出现腹胀、呕吐,无吸入性肺炎发生。对照组患儿发生呛奶2例,呕吐咖啡色样物1例,腹胀4例。结论微量喂养及非营养性吸吮可促进早产儿胃肠道发育成熟,可激活肠道酶系统,提高肠道防御机制,减少胃肠道不耐受,缩短全胃肠道足量喂养时间,并且可降低胆红素水平,改善营养状况。
Objective To investigate the effect and mechanism of early micronutrient and non-nutritive sucking on intolerance in preterm infants. Methods 53 cases of intolerant preterm infants were randomly divided into treatment group (n = 25) and early micronutrient and non-nutritional sucking. In the control group, 28 cases were given normal feeding. Results The recovery time to birth weight of children in the treatment group was shorter than that in the control group, and the total serum bilirubin level was lower than that in the control group. The difference was statistically significant. No case of treatment group, abdominal distension, vomiting, non-aspiration pneumonia. Control group children choking occurred in 2 cases, 1 case of vomiting brown samples, abdominal distension in 4 cases. Conclusion Both micronutrient and non-nutritive sucking can promote the development of the gastrointestinal tract in premature infants, activate the intestinal enzyme system, improve the intestinal defense mechanism, reduce the gastrointestinal intolerance and shorten the full gastrointestinal tract feeding time, and Can reduce the level of bilirubin, improve nutritional status.
